AUDIO / VIDEO: STEERING PAD SWITCH: REMOVAL; 2013 MY Corolla [07/2012 -]
1. PRECAUTION
Service Precautions
2. DISCONNECT CABLE FROM NEGATIVE BATTERY TERMINAL
CAUTION:
Wait at least 90 seconds after disconnecting the cable from the negative (-) battery terminal to disable the SRS system.
3. REMOVE LOWER NO. 3 STEERING WHEEL COVER Removal
4. REMOVE LOWER NO. 2 STEERING WHEEL COVER Removal
5. REMOVE STEERING PAD Removal
6. REMOVE STEERING PAD SWITCH LH
(a) for Type A:
(1) Disconnect the pad switch connector from the spiral cable and disengage the clamp.
(2) Remove the screw.
(3) Disengage the 2 pins and remove the steering pad switch LH.
(b) for Type B:
(1) Disconnect the steering pad switch assembly connector from the spiral cable.
(2) Remove the screw.
(3) Disengage the 2 pins and claw, and remove the steering pad switch LH.
7. REMOVE STEERING PAD SWITCH ASSEMBLY
(a) for Type A:
(1) Disconnect the pad switch connector from the spiral cable and disengage the clamp.
(2) Remove the screw.
(3) Disengage the 2 pins and remove the steering pad switch.
(4) Disengage the clamp.
(5) Remove the screw.
(6) Disengage the 2 pins and remove the steering pad switch assembly.
(b) for Type B:
(1) Disconnect the steering pad switch connector from the spiral cable.
(2) Remove the screw.
(3) Disengage the 2 pins and claw, and remove the steering pad switch.
(4) Remove the screw.
(5) Disengage the 2 pins and claw, and remove the steering pad switch assembly.
